Consider the PS4 operating system remains closed with limited documentation, built specifically for one hardware platform and only minor updates. Sony wouldn’t permit such a setup. Emulating the system on compatible hardware is the practical solution. A common guideline is that more recent consoles require increasingly complex emulation.
